G&C Excavators has several job sites across the greater Austin area. The Heavy Equipment Manager will be in charge of the management and maintenance of the company's heavy equipment. Responsibilities and Duties: • Supervises maintenance/repair functions for the company equipment. • Makes arrangements when repairs should be outsourced and communicates with vendors concerning cost, schedule, changes, and completion dates for repairs. Maintains constant communication with management by providing cost estimates, repair status, and completion dates. • Oversees maintenance and repair of equipment, both at the yard and at the project sites. • Ensures that all equipment is completely inspected and malfunctions or damages are documented and repaired. • Establishes maintains and monitors preventative maintenance schedules on equipment. • Participates in the equipment evaluation process to determine buy/sell needs. • Develops and maintains records of repairs and maintenance on equipment. • Reviews for approval of all equipment related invoices and works directly with vendors to resolve billing errors and/or warranty claims. • Maintains positive working relationships with all other departments.
